Migrants risk dangerous mountain routes to enter EU

26th February 2020 Tony Kingham

It has been reported in Euronews that migrants face tough new border controls trying to reach the EU via Bosnia, after a dramatic increase in arrivals.

30,000 entered its territory last year compared with 750 in 2017, according to the UN Refugee Agency.

It has been reported that many are risking dangerous mountain routes to Bosnia from Croatia.
